首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

将html转换为xml Python chilkat

HTML(HyperText Markup Language)是一种用于创建网页的标记语言,用于描述网页的结构和内容。XML(eXtensible Markup Language)是一种可扩展的标记语言,用于描述数据的结构和内容。

将HTML转换为XML可以通过使用Python编程语言和Chilkat库来实现。Chilkat是一个强大的跨平台开发工具包,提供了许多功能丰富的API,用于处理各种互联网相关的任务。

以下是一个示例代码,用于将HTML转换为XML:

代码语言:txt
复制
import chilkat

def html_to_xml(html):
    # 创建一个Chilkat对象
    xml = chilkat.CkXml()

    # 将HTML加载到Chilkat对象中
    success = xml.LoadXml(html)
    if success != True:
        print(xml.lastErrorText())
        return None

    # 将HTML转换为XML
    xml.put_EmitXmlDeclaration(True)
    xml.put_IndentString("  ")
    xml.put_PrettyPrint(True)

    return xml.getXml()

# 将HTML转换为XML的示例用法
html = "<html><head><title>Example</title></head><body><h1>Hello, World!</h1></body></html>"
xml = html_to_xml(html)
print(xml)

上述代码中,我们首先创建了一个Chilkat的XML对象,然后使用LoadXml方法将HTML加载到该对象中。接着,我们通过设置一些属性(如EmitXmlDeclarationIndentStringPrettyPrint)来设置XML的输出格式。最后,通过调用getXml方法,将HTML转换为XML并返回。

这种将HTML转换为XML的方法可以在许多场景中使用,例如网络爬虫中的数据提取、HTML文档的转换和处理等。

腾讯云提供了多种与云计算相关的产品和服务,可以帮助开发者构建强大的云原生应用。您可以访问腾讯云官网(https://cloud.tencent.com/)了解更多关于腾讯云的产品和服务。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券